Re: SAAC Las Vegas

Back from Vegas... And a good time was had by all.

I did get out on the track for the afternoon sessions on Saturday - this was the "outside road course" at LVMS. Dead flat but some interesting & fun turns. I ended up driving the whole track in third gear because I'm still not used to how stiff my clutch pedal is and the pedals are not yet set where I need them to be to do a proper heel & toe downshift. [img]/ubbthreads/images/graemlins/tongue.gif[/img] Despite that, and the street tires, I was still not the slowest car on the track. There were some wicked fast cars out there with some serious horsepower (and some guys who had also run in the morning session, so knew the track better) so I was watching my mirrors all afternoon. The rear visibility is really not that bad (although it should be noted that this was a controlled event with designated passing zones so no one could sneak into the blind spots).

I met a bunch of people, most of whom I can't remember. One of them though was Wallace Wyss, who is writing a new book on the GT40 - something to look forward to in the not-too distant future. He said he plans to cover the originals, and then include a chapter on the new GT as well...
